2026-01-16 09:58:52
以太坊(Ethereum)是全球第二大加密货币平台,与比特币不同,Ethereum不仅仅是一个数字货币,更是一个支持去中心化应用(DApps)和智能合约的平台。为了与Ethereum网络进行交互,用户通常需要创建一个以太坊钱包。在某些情况下,如交易所、DApps开发者或大型加密货币项目,可能需要批量生成多个以太坊钱包。本文将探讨如何有效地批量生成以太坊钱包,并深入一些相关的技术和工具。
在了解批量生成以太坊钱包之前,首先要认识到以太坊钱包的几种基本类型:
批量生成以太坊钱包通常出现在多种场景中。例如:
无论出于何种原因,批量生成以太坊钱包的高效性和安全性都是重要考量。
关于批量生成以太坊钱包,有多种方法可以选择。以下是几种主要的方法:
以太坊社区提供了多种命令行工具,如geth和eth-cli,能够帮助用户批量生成钱包。
通过脚本编程(例如使用Python或Bash),用户可以自动化钱包的生成过程。以下是一个用Python生成以太坊钱包的简化示例:
from eth_account import Account
num_wallets = 10
wallets = []
for i in range(num_wallets):
acct = Account.create()
wallets.append({
'address': acct.address,
'private_key': acct.key.hex()
})
for wallet in wallets:
print(wallet)
这个脚本生成指定数量的以太坊钱包,每个钱包包含地址和私钥。
也可以选择利用已经开发好的API服务来批量生成以太坊钱包。例如,使用Infura或Alchemy等服务,它们提供了钱包管理的接口。
用户可以利用这些API进行批量操作,从而避免直接操作底层协议的复杂性。这是比较适合初学者和需要快速部署解决方案的用户。
另外,一些现成的钱包生成工具如MyEtherWallet和MetaMask等,虽然主要是为单个用户设计,但也提供了一些批量生成钱包的扩展功能。借助这些工具,用户可以快速覆盖多个钱包地址,从而形成一个钱包库。
批量生成以太坊钱包后,钱包的管理和安全性都是非常关键的部分。为了保护用户的资产,建议采取以下几种安全措施:
在批量生成以太坊钱包之后,如何有效地管理和使用它们是一项挑战。首先,建议用户使用专业的钱包管理工具来集中管理多个钱包。用户可以选择一些集成了多个钱包的桌面应用或插件,这类工具能更便捷地跟踪资产。
其次,用户需保持每个钱包的私钥安全,避免私钥泄露导致资产损失。如果不想每次交易都手动输入私钥,用户还可以选择使用多签钱包,通过设置条件来控制资金的流动。
最后,用户还需定期检查每个钱包的活动,确保没有未经授权的交易发生。及时报警和冻结异常账户是保障资产安全的有效办法。
安全性是所有加密货币用户必须的重要因素。对于批量生成的钱包,确保安全性可以从多个层面着手:
常见的安全工具有硬件钱包、密码管理器等,用户需要根据自身需求选择合适的。还应定期评估并钱包安全策略,以应对不断变化的安全威胁。
是的,批量生成的钱包广泛地应用于各种区块链项目中,尤其是在 ICO(发行代币首次公开)的过程中。ICO通常需要为大量投资者分配代币,这时批量生成的钱包非常实用。
使用批量生成的钱包的好处在于,项目方可以给不同的投资者分配独立的钱包,从而简化代币分配的流程并确保每个投资者拥有其独立的资产和密钥,这样可增加透明度和安全性。同时,在制定分发规则和合约时,也可以用这些钱包进行智能合约的交互。
然而,项目方在使用批量生成钱包时,也应充分考虑合规性,以确保项目的合法运营,避免后续的法律风险。
批量生成以太坊钱包密切结合区块链技术的核心原理。区块链作为一种去中心化、不可篡改的分布式账本技术,存储着所有以太坊钱包的交易记录。每个钱包都有独立的地址和私钥,能够单独进行资产管理。
批量生成钱包涉及到多个方面,包括私钥的生成算法、地址形成机制等,确保每个钱包都是唯一且安全的。它还需要与以太坊的智能合约配合,以自动处理交易和资产转让,从而实现高度自动化和安全的加密货币交易环境。
总体来说,批量生成钱包是一种高效、安全的资产管理方式,它与区块链技术息息相关,共同推动了现代金融科技的进步。
通过以上内容,用户能够全面理解批量生成以太坊钱包的意义、方法、安全性等方面,以及相关的常见问题,帮助用户在真实场景中灵活运用。希望这些信息能为有兴趣的用户和开发者提供切实的帮助和指导。